Germany Wants to Become a Military Space Power for EUR 35 Billion What Hurdles Will it Face? German defense minister Boris Pistorius made a sensational statement in his recent speech at the Berlin Space Congress. It emerges that the German authorities are planning to make their country a world-class military space power, which amounts to joining an élite club. According to open sources, only the USA, Russia and China have managed to militarize outer space by now.

Is Europe Getting Ready to War Using Foreign Made Weapons? What does it mean for the EU countries and their defense industry? Numbers do not lie. Military spending of the EU member states has been growing for 4 years now. Since 2022, they have spent twice as much on defence as in the previous four years.
